Church of St Thomas, Chatsworth Road, Chesterfield - Chesterfield

Parish church of 1830-31 by Woodhead & Hurst, with chancel 1888 by Naylor and Sale. Restored 1903 by Adams. The church historically suffered from water ingress, with repairs to the tower grant aided by the National Lottery Heritage Fund and completed in 2017. The water ingress has caused subsequent damage to the highly ornate nave ceiling panels, causing a loss of decoration and plasterwork. Urgent repairs to the ceiling panels were undertaken in December 2021, alongside the safeguarding of detaching banners and boss. The Parochial Church Council are keen to undertake a repair programme.
